Gyeongnam Junggi Office, Recruiting Companies for Bu-Ul-Gyeong Job Fair
Support for Participating Companies Including Recruitment Management System and BNK Busan Bank Hiring Subsidies
[Asia Economy Yeongnam Reporting Headquarters, Reporter Song Jong-gu] The Gyeongnam Regional Small and Medium Venture Business Administration is recruiting excellent small and medium enterprises to participate in the '2022 Bu-Ul-Gyeong Job Fair,' which will be held for two weeks from August 22 to September 2, until August 5.
This job fair is held to revitalize the hiring market, which has been stagnant due to COVID-19, to resolve the manpower shortage in the main industries of the Busan, Ulsan, and Gyeongnam regions, and to create opportunities for regional job coexistence.
The fair will operate an online job fair including online employment consulting and online company briefings for two weeks from August 22 to September 2.
On August 30, employment support system promotion and various side events will be held offline on-site at BEXCO in Busan.
Additionally, companies that hire regular employees through participation in this fair will be supported with a BNK Busan Bank recruitment support fund of 1 million KRW per person.
